Principle of Thawing Machine:
In today's fast-paced world, there is a growing desire for premium meat quality. The outdated methods of natural and water thawing fall short for modern processing companies, contributing to a loss of vital nutrients, diminishing the freshness of the meat's appearance, and increasing the risk of secondary contamination to both the meat and the surrounding environment.
Harnessing insights from advanced international thawing methodologies, our company proudly introduces cutting-edge low-temperature, high-humidity air friction thawing technology. This innovative equipment maintains a steady temperature-controlled airflow, wherein the high-humidity, low-temperature air friction facilitates the formation of a uniform thermal conductor on the pork surface. Originating at an outbound temperature of -18ºC, the meat assumes an ice-like state. The thermal diffusion coefficient of meat akin to 0-degree ice is notably four times greater than that of water. By integrating low-temperature, high-humidity air with the meat's ice structure, the conductors gradually dissipate heat. The system's PLC microcomputer autonomously manages the thawing's temperature, humidity, and duration, ensuring a meticulously controlled slow thawing process. This esteemed low-temperature, high-humidity thawing technology stands as a preferred meat slow-thawing method globally. It adeptly adapts to diverse temperature and humidity conditions, fulfilling the distinct thawing needs of various meat types. Tailored temperature and humidity configurations cater to different quality requirements of thawed products. Within the block pork thawing chamber, the temperature dynamically shifts between 0ºC and 15ºC. Thawing durations typically range from 16 to 20 hours, contingent upon meat thickness—taking 15mm as a benchmark. Post-thaw, the meat boasts a vibrant color, with minimal nutritional loss. Upon achieving a central meat temperature of -2ºC, the system seamlessly transitions to a fresh-keeping refrigeration state, empowering processing companies with the convenience of immediate processing.
